- 1-25 of 158 Listings
134 High Rock Lane, Westwood, MA, 02090, Norfolk County
15 Old Tavern Lane, Sutton, MA, 01590, Worcester County
15 Powers Road, Upton, MA, 01756, Worcester County
47 Hudson Road, Bolton, MA, 01740, Worcester County
13 Spaulding Road, Shirley, MA, 01464, Middlesex County
184 Cudworth Road, Worthington, MA, 01098, Hampshire County
1129 Walnut Plain Rd, Rochester, MA, 02770, Plymouth County
24 East Main, Brookfield, MA, 01506, Worcester County
West Newbury, MA, 01985, Essex County
236 Glenneagle Drive, Mashpee, MA, 02649, Barnstable County
98 Bunker Hill Road, Osterville, MA, 02655, Barnstable County
71 Sand Point, Osterville, MA, 02655, Barnstable County
27 Saquatucket Bluffs Road, Harwich Port, MA, 02646, Barnstable County
113 Seapine Road, North Chatham, MA, 02650, Barnstable County
8 Elderberry Way, Westford, MA, 01886, Middlesex County
82 Old Bridge Road , Concord, MA, 01742, Middlesex County
14 Washington St, Ayer, MA, 01432, Middlesex County
65 Colchester Road, Weston, MA, 02493, Middlesex County
232 Grove Street , Westwood, MA, 02090, Norfolk County
28 Francis Street , Dover, MA, 02030, Norfolk County
9 and 3 Ravine Road, Wellesley, MA, 02481, Norfolk County
65 Massasoit Road, Wellfleet, MA, 02667, Barnstable County
3 Anchorage Lane, Marblehead, MA, 01945, Essex County
71 Sears Rd, Brookline, MA, 02445, Norfolk County
885 Washington Mt. Rd., Washington, MA, 01223, Berkshire County